Neil Black

Real name: Neil Cathcart Black

Effective period / Period of releases: 1974 - 2001

Neil Black, OBE (born May 28, 1932, Birmingham, England – died August 14, 2016) was an English oboist. In 1956–57 Black studied the oboe with Terence MacDonagh. He held the post of principal oboe in four London orchestras. From 1958 to 1960 he was principal oboist of London Philharmonic Orchestra. Later in his career, he was the principal oboist of The Academy Of St. Martin-in-the-Fields, the English Chamber Orchestra, the London Mozart Players and he was also a frequent soloist with various other chamber orchestras. From 1960 to 1970 Black was a professor at the Royal Academy of Music, London. He later taught at the Guildhall School of Music and Drama.
